Accommodations
V berth forward with teak shelf, head next aft on the starboard side with vanity and sink, pressure water system, shower,opening overhead hatch, manual marine head with holding tank and deck pumpout. Hanging locker opposite. Opposing settee berths in main cabin, starboard settee converts to a spacious double, quarter berth aft. Dining table stores flat against the bulkhead. L-shaped galley to port of companionway step.

The Biggest Pros and Cons
The 1984 Catalina 27 is a classic sailboat that remains popular among cruising enthusiasts. Here are some of the key pros and cons of this model:
Pros
Solid Construction: Known for its durable fiberglass hull and reliable build quality, the Catalina 27 offers long-lasting performance.
Spacious Interior: For a 27-foot boat, it features a surprisingly roomy cabin with comfortable sleeping accommodations and a functional galley.
Easy Handling: With a manageable size and well-designed rigging, the Catalina 27 is beginner-friendly and easy to sail single-handed or with a small crew.
Good Performance: While not a racing boat, it provides steady and predictable sailing characteristics suitable for coastal cruising.
Wide Community Support: A large owner base means parts, advice, and modifications are readily available.
Cons
Aging Design: Being a boat from the 1980s, some design elements and hardware may feel outdated compared to modern sailboats.
Limited Headroom: Although spacious for its size, taller sailors may find the interior headroom somewhat restrictive.
Maintenance Needs: Older vessels like the 1984 Catalina 27 often require ongoing upkeep, including inspection of the rigging, engine, and hull condition.
Performance Limitations: While stable, it may not satisfy sailors looking for high-speed or competitive racing capabilities.
